Which psychological symptoms are often associated with Huntington's disease?
 
  a) flat affect, slurred speech, euphoria
   b) depression, obsessions, and compulsions
   c) restlessness, disorientation, and insomnia
   d) drowsiness, lack of attention, and memory loss

Chronic necrotizing aspergillosis has a slowly progressive process that, unlike invasive aspergillosis, does not spread to other organ systems or the blood vessels. It most often affects middle-aged and elderly individuals, spreading to surrounding tissue in the lungs. The disease often does not respond to conventionally successful treatments, and requires individualized therapies in order to keep it from becoming life-threatening.
